I would *assume* that if the CPU hits thermal junction > temperatures, our boards will reset, but we should be able to get a definitive > answer here. > The CPUs should automatically throttle when reaching high temperatures and Linux should also do this for the GPU. So the chance of reaching a overtemperature state should be low as long as Linux correctly functions. The biggest risk would be probably if Linux hangs, the watchdog doesn't trigger and the machine is stuck in some state. As for the hardware shutdown temperature, see commit 03f2b8eed73 ("arm64: dts: qcom: x1e80100: Apply consistent critical thermal shutdown"): "The firmware configures the TSENS controller with a maximum temperature of 120°C. When reaching that temperature, the hardware automatically triggers a reset of the entire platform." The question is if you really want your device to hit 120°C. :-) Thanks, Stephan
